Description: "Claudine is Claudine Longet's debut LP album. It was her first serious attempt to start a music career after she had appeared on a number of variety shows and released the single Meditation in 1966. Longet's records were part of the effort of Herb Alpert's A&M Records to expand the label's repertoire. The sessions were arranged by Nick De Caro and engineered by Bruce Botnick. Claudine reached # 11 on the Billboard pop albums chart and earned a RIAA-certified gold record for sales of more than 500,000 copies in the U.S."
